    Integrated Aircraft Signage, Lighting, and Display System

    Abstract: An integrated aircraft lighting and display panel includes high-density arrays of micro-scale light-emitting diodes (LED) set into arrays (e.g., linear, two-dimensional, freeform) to form tiles, the LED tiles combined and interconnected to form LED panels conformable to any interior surface within an aircraft cabin. The PCB and LED arrays may be set into structural layers corresponding to overhead panels, side panels, bin panels, divider panels, doorway panels, galley and monument panels, or other interior structural panels of the aircraft. The LED arrays may be activated by an onboard video processor and local panel-level controllers to provide cabin lighting, indicate aircraft signage, display high-resolution image or video graphics, or simultaneously blend any combination thereof, either on command or in response to detected conditions.

    Clamp for holding a flexible lighting unit

    Abstract: A clamp for holding a twisted lighting unit includes a body member having a slot extending from its top wall to its base. The slot extends from an end wall to a side wall to create a passage for receiving a twisted portion of a lighting unit. Parallel surfaces are provided over a portion of the width of the passage to hold the lighting unit in its intended position. Various curves in the slot receive the twist itself and facilitate insertion of the clamp on the lighting unit and reduce the strain experienced along the edge of the lighting unit.

    Methods, Apparatus and Articles of Manufacture to Calibrate Lighting Units

    Abstract: A system and appertaining method calibrate a color LED light unit comprising at least first-, second-, and third-color LEDs, comprising: a) defining a target color on a color map to calibrate; b) selecting initial calibration coefficients associated with the target color; c) storing the initial or updated calibration coefficients in a non-volatile memory of the light unit; d) controlling the light unit to drive the LEDs to attempt to emit the target color, producing an attempted color, utilizing the calibration coefficients; e) measuring the attempted color to determine if it matches the target color within a predefined tolerance; f) if the attempted color matches the target color, then terminating the method; g) if the attempted color does not match the target color, then performing the following; h) selecting a color component; i) adapting at least one calibration coefficient associated with the selected color component; and j) performing (c)-(i) again.
